3 Program Evaluation
Candidates design and implement program evaluations to determine the overall effectiveness of
professional learning on deepening teacher content knowledge, improving teacher pedagogical skills
and/or increasing student learning.
Reflection

I designed and implemented the GAPSS Review at LaBelle Elementary to determine the overall
effectiveness of professional learning on deepening teacher content knowledge, improving teacher
pedagogical skills, and increasing student learning. I utilized the GAPSS template to evaluate the
effectiveness of 17 areas of professional learning and its implications for the classroom. Using a rubric, I
rated each area as Not Addressed, Emergent, Operational, or Fully Operational, and I provided evidence
and recommendations for further improvement for each area. I completed this as part of an independent
project for ITEC 7460.
Standard 5.3 Program Evaluation establishes the expectations for designing and implementing program
evaluations to determine the overall effectiveness of professional learning on deepening teacher content
knowledge, improving teacher pedagogical skills and/or increasing student learning. This artifact
demonstrates my ability to design and implement program evaluations in that prior to the GAPSS
evaluation, I had to design a plan for effectively evaluating the school. I arranged an interview with my
principal and also collected school information in the forms of the School Improvement Plan and
anecdotal notes to support my assessment of each standard. This artifact demonstrates my ability to
determine the overall effectiveness of professional learning on deepening teacher content knowledge by
indicating that I assessed LaBelle Elementarys professional learning in the related areas of Deep
Understanding of Subject Matter and Instructional Strategies and Sustained Development of Deep
Understanding of Content and Strategies. I identified evidence from the School Improvement Plan,
school clubs, special events, and data collection to inform my rating of each of these areas, and then
provided recommendations as to how the school could further improve in these areas through technology
integration and additional performance based activities. This artifact demonstrates my ability to
determine the overall effectiveness of professional learning on improving teacher pedagogical skills by
showcasing how I evaluated the Professional Learning Standard, Content Practices Reflect an
Emotionally and Physically Safe Learning Environment. Using the School Improvement Plan and
Response to Intervention meeting schedule as evidence, I rated LaBelle Elemetary to be Operational. I
then recommended next steps for professional development improvement, which included the creation of
school wide behavior expectations to be shared with all stakeholders to better set high expectations for all
students. Finally, this artifact demonstrates my ability to determine the overall effectiveness of
professional learning on increasing student learning by illustrating my ability to evaluate the current
Partnerships to Support Student Learning. Using the evidence of parent workshops, parent English
classes, communication via newsletters and call outs, and additional professional learning focused on
increasing parent involvement, I rated LaBelle Elementary as Fully Operational in this area. I then
recommended parents and community members to be invited to work with students on a regular basis.
The GAPSS Review was a great learning experience for me. It challenged me to look closely at a variety
of areas surrounding the professional learning in my school building and find evidence to support my
rating of each area. Locating this evidence as part of determining the schools overall effectiveness was
very eye opening. I realized that we have a great deal of wonderful efforts and initiatives occurring
throughout the school year that should be celebrated.
In my future program evaluations, I would like to include a team of people in the process. While I
interviewed the principal and analyzed the School Improvement Plan to gain insight about each standard
that I was evaluating, I feel I could have identified even more evidence and deeper understanding of each
standard if I had been working with a team of teachers, administrators, parents, and community members.
While assembling a team of this nature would require additional effort, it would be worth the deep
program insight it would promote.
The GAPSS Review benefitted school improvement. I was able to look closely at our schools strengths
and weakness, and use this knowledge as talking points during my Building Leadership Team meetings.
Through my close examination of my school, I was better prepared to offer my team suggestions of goals
and strategies to consider for school improvement.
